When his grandmother was diagnosed with advanced colon cancer, Chan Maketon reached into his background in agriculture and biological control research to find more treatment options. Alongside his mother and fellow entomopathogenic fungi expert, Professor Monchan Maketan, he set his sights on commercializing quality, homegrown Cordyceps extract. While pursuing a Ph.D. in Environmental Science, he was led to start CordyBiotech, birthplace of “Cordythai”, a strain of Cordyceps sinesis that is known for its anti-cancer benefits. A 2011 graduate from Washington State University’s Department of Pathology, Chanhas taken his vision and even paved his way into the food and beverage industry.
